Vilonia can now show off five landslide victories after their most recent matchup on Tuesday. Their defense stepped up to hand the Jacksonville Titans a 5-0 shutout. Victor Garza was a massive factor in the win, as he booted in three goals all by himself.
The win (which was Vilonia's third in a row) raised their record to 7-1-1. Those victories were due in large part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they scored 21 goals over those three games. As for Jacksonville, their defeat dropped their record down to 3-7-3.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Vilonia will square off against Beebe at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. Beebe is coming into the contest with three straight victories at home, so Vilonia will have to stop a team with plenty of momentum. As for Jacksonville, they will head out on the road to challenge Parkview at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. Jacksonville's offense has struggled lately (the team hasn't scored more than a single goal for seven straight games), a trend the team is no doubt ready to end.
